== History ==
Amid was publicly coined November 21, 2019, and made in mind for individuals who felt it complicated to specify their whole identity, or limited in choosing to simplify their identity as either '[[aroace]]' '[[Aromantic Allosexual|aro allo]]' '[[Alloromantic Asexual|allo ace]],' or to do away with labelling their [[A-Spec|aspec]] identity entirely. Along it the terms [[acemid]] and [[aromid]] were coined, all with similar intentions.<ref>{{Archive|Site=web|URL=https://star-allos.tumblr.com/post/189204961946/yeah-i-think-labels-cause-more-problems-than}}</ref>
